Your challenges

We understand the pressures in your office

These are the student administration challenges we hear most frequently from Registrars and Student Administration Directors across the sector.

Students receiving poor, late or incorrect timetable information — generating complaint volumes that consume staff time

Manual and labour-intensive scheduling processes that are slow, error-prone and hard to defend at scale

Growing student expectations for digital, personalised and real-time information that current systems cannot meet

High query and complaint volumes from students, staff and faculties when timetables change after enrolment

Academic policies not reflected in system rules — requiring manual workarounds and creating compliance risk

Difficulty justifying investment in administrative transformation to executive audiences who don't see the daily operational reality

A major metropolitan Victorian university

Student Experience & Process Transformation

Redesigned key student administration processes, unified student calendars, uplifted enrolment and loan workflows and strengthened governance — ensuring alignment with the block teaching model and delivering measurable improvements in operational efficiency and student experience.

A major Australian university

Rapid RFP to Market — 12 Weeks

Assessed the current scheduling environment, defined structured requirements and prepared a sector-ready RFP in 12 weeks — enabling the University to move confidently to market and reduce operational risk from an end-of-life platform.
